现在有一个字符串2010/01/01 14:09:36
要把它插入到oracle数据库的date字段中为什么报错说类型不相等 怎么解决

解决方案 »

  1.   

    你传的是字符串,数据的字段是date。。都不匹配要不你的字符串转成日期,要不字段是varchar2,要匹配才能插入啊
      

  2.   

    把字符串转换为相应的date类型,或者把你的sql改为to_date()插入
      

  3.   

    to_date('2010/01/01 14:09:36')这么写不对吧
      

  4.   

    ………………
    to_date('2010/01/01 14:09:36','yyyy/mm/dd hh24:mi:ss')
      

  5.   

    insert into tbl values (to_date('2000/10/10 23:23:23','yyyy/mm/dd hh24:mi:ss'));